Regan looking forward to Newport County homecoming

7 January 2020

Having had two spells with Newport County, Regan Poole will return back to Rodney Parade tonight and says he’s excited to return back to where his career started.

Poole progressed through the youth ranks at Newport County before making his debut for the club aged just 16.

After racking up 15 Sky Bet League Two appearances during the formative years of his career, Poole moved to Manchester United aged 17.

The defender would return to The Exiles in January 2019 as he helped the Club reach the Sky Bet League Two play-off final.

Now, as part of Russell Martin’s MK Dons, Poole will return to his former club as the two sides battle it out in the Leasing.com Trophy.

“I’m looking forward – it’s always nice to go back to where it all started,” Poole told the local media ahead of the clash. “I had a successful loan spell there last season and I’m excited to go back.”

Rodney Parade has become somewhat of a fortress for Michael Flynn’s side, with the Welsh outfit losing just twice out from 13 home Sky Bet League Two fixtures this season.

“Everyone knows what it’s like to go to Rodney Parade and it’s a tough place to go! Last season we had a really strong home form there and went on a good run at home.

“They’ve had a dip in form recently, but that doesn’t mean anything. We need to go there, play out game, and see what happens.

“In the last couple of games we’ve looked really strong. We’re looking to carry that on, and while we’ve looked good at home – we need to pick up our away form.”
